MySpace, a name that literally ruled as the greatest social network a couple of years back has now been fighting to keep up in this real-time advancing social network gurus such as Twitter and Facebook. From today onwards and till next month, MySpace is relaunching itself in a bid to stay relevant to the current social scene.

The first thing to notice here, is the new logo, which sports the word "my" and then a blank space, leaving it open for all types of interpretations. This exhaustive overhaul of MySpace overall layout seems like an attempt to make the website an entertainment destination, which means that MySpace has set its sights on the younger generation in particular while revamping its outlook.

MySpace CEO Mike Jones said:

the relaunch pulls us out of the social networking category to become a social entertainment destination

Trying to understand what MySpace hopes to achieve with this change, it seems fairly obvious that MySpace doesn't want to limit itself to only being a social network which is used only for sharing photos and connecting with your far off friends, rather it aims to be a destination where people can interact and share the passions that they have for TV shows, movies and bands alike.
